1. Regular Maintenance

Maintenance is like the backbone of any production machine, and PVC window extruders are no exception. Picture this: you're running your extruder for weeks on end without giving it a proper check - up. That's a sure - fire way to encounter major breakdowns.

First off, make sure to clean the extruder regularly. Residue from PVC materials can build up over time, clogging the machine and slowing down the extrusion process. Use the right cleaning agents as recommended by the manufacturer. Check for any loose parts, and tighten them up. A loose screw or belt can cause vibrations and reduce the precision of the extrusion.

Also, don't forget about lubrication. Moving parts need proper lubrication to function smoothly. If your extruder's gears or bearings aren't well - lubricated, it'll take more energy to run, and the wear and tear will be much faster. By keeping up with a good maintenance schedule, you can prevent unexpected downtime and keep your production going at a steady pace.

2. Optimize Raw Material Handling

The quality and handling of raw materials play a huge role in production efficiency. When it comes to PVC, you need to ensure that the raw material is of high quality. Low - quality PVC can lead to issues like inconsistent extrusion, more waste, and even damage to the extruder.

Invest in a good storage system for your raw materials. PVC pellets should be stored in a dry, cool place to prevent moisture absorption. Moisture in the pellets can cause bubbles in the extruded product, which means you'll have to scrap those pieces.

Automating the raw material feeding process can also save a lot of time. Instead of manually pouring the pellets into the hopper, use a conveyor system or an automated feeding device. This not only speeds up the process but also ensures a more consistent flow of materials, leading to more uniform extrusions.

3. Upgrade Your Extruder Technology

Technology is constantly evolving, and your PVC window extruder shouldn't be left behind. Older models may not have the latest features that can significantly improve efficiency.

For example, modern extruders come with advanced control systems. These systems allow you to precisely control parameters like temperature, pressure, and speed. You can set up pre - defined profiles for different types of PVC windows, which means you don't have to manually adjust the settings every time you switch production.

Some new extruders also have energy - saving features. They use less electricity while still maintaining high production rates. Upgrading to an energy - efficient model can not only reduce your production costs but also make your business more sustainable.

4. Train Your Staff

Your employees are the ones operating the extruder, so it's essential that they know how to use it effectively. Provide comprehensive training programs for your staff. Teach them the ins and outs of the machine, including safety procedures, maintenance tasks, and how to troubleshoot common issues.

A well - trained operator can spot potential problems early on and take corrective action before they turn into major headaches. They can also run the extruder at optimal settings, which leads to higher production efficiency.

Encourage continuous learning among your employees. The extrusion industry is constantly changing, and new techniques and best practices emerge all the time. By keeping your staff updated, you can ensure that your production process remains efficient and competitive.

5. Improve the Cooling Process

The cooling process is a critical step in PVC window extrusion. Proper cooling ensures that the extruded profiles maintain their shape and dimensions. If the cooling is too slow, the profiles may warp or deform, leading to waste.

Invest in a good cooling system. There are different types available, such as water - cooled and air - cooled systems. Water - cooled systems are generally more efficient as water has a higher heat - transfer capacity. However, you need to make sure the water quality is good to prevent corrosion in the cooling channels.

Optimize the cooling time and temperature. Different PVC formulations may require different cooling parameters. By testing and finding the right settings, you can speed up the overall production cycle without sacrificing quality.

6. Streamline the Production Layout

The layout of your production facility can have a big impact on efficiency. Make sure that the extruder, raw material storage, and finished product storage are all in close proximity. This reduces the time and effort required to move materials and products around the factory.

Create a clear workflow. Employees should know exactly where to go and what to do at each stage of the production process. Minimize unnecessary movement and congestion on the factory floor.

If possible, use a modular production layout. This allows you to easily reconfigure the production line as your needs change. You can add or remove components without having to completely overhaul the entire setup.

7. Monitor and Analyze Production Data

In today's digital age, data is king. Use monitoring systems to collect data on your extruder's performance. Track parameters like production speed, temperature, pressure, and energy consumption.

Analyze this data regularly to identify trends and areas for improvement. For example, if you notice that energy consumption spikes during a particular part of the production process, you can investigate and find ways to reduce it.

You can also use data to predict maintenance needs. By analyzing the wear and tear patterns of different components, you can schedule maintenance before a breakdown occurs, minimizing downtime.
